设计模式学习之过滤器模式

什么是过滤器模式?

        这种模式允许开发人员使用不同的标准来过滤一组对象,通过逻辑运算以解耦的方式把它们连接起来。

过滤器模式的关键是什么?

        过滤器模式比较容易,通过过滤器实现过滤,关键就是我们的filter的逻辑,我们举一个简单的例子,如下图所示:

        我们的computer包括有cpu,memory、disk等,然后我们通过AMDCpuFilter过滤出所有使用AMD牌子CPU的computer。代码如下所示:

Computer类:

public class Computer {    private String cup;    private String disk;    private String memory;    public Computer(String cup, String disk, String memory) {        this.cup = cup;        this.disk = disk;        this.memory = memory;    }    public String getCup() {        return cup;    }    public void setCup(String cup) {        this.cup = cup;    }    public String getDisk() {        return disk;    }    public void setDisk(String disk) {        this.disk = disk;    }    public String getMemory() {        return memory;    }    public void setMemory(String memory) {        this.memory = memory;    }    public void show() {        System.out.println("computer cpu = " + cup + ", disk = " + disk + ", memory = " + memory);    }}

Filter类:

public interface Filter {    public List<Computer> execute(List<Computer> computerList);}
AMDCpuFilter

public class AMDCpuFilter implements Filter {    @Override    public List<Computer> execute(List<Computer> computerList) {        List<Computer> interList = Lists.newArrayList();        for (Computer computer:computerList) {            if ("AMD".equals(computer.getCup())) {                interList.add(computer);            }        }        return interList;    }}
InterCpuFilter类:

public class InterCpuFilter implements Filter {    @Override    public List<Computer> execute(List<Computer> computerList) {        List<Computer> interList = Lists.newArrayList();        for (Computer computer:computerList) {            if ("INTER".equals(computer.getCup())) {                interList.add(computer);            }        }        return interList;    }}
SeagateDiskFilter类:

public class SeagateDiskFilter implements Filter {    @Override    public List<Computer> execute(List<Computer> computerList) {        List<Computer> interList = Lists.newArrayList();        for (Computer computer:computerList) {            if ("SEAGATE".equals(computer.getDisk())) {                interList.add(computer);            }        }        return interList;    }}
client代码:

public class FilterDemo {    public static void main(String[] args) {        List<Computer> computerList = Lists.newArrayList();        computerList.add(new Computer("INTER", "WG", "GEIL"));        computerList.add(new Computer("INTER", "SEAGATE", "KINGSTON"));        computerList.add(new Computer("AMD", "SEAGATE", "KINGSTON"));        computerList.add(new Computer("AMD", "TOSHIBA", "HP"));        AMDCpuFilter amdFilter = new AMDCpuFilter();        InterCpuFilter interFilter = new InterCpuFilter();        SeagateDiskFilter seagateFilter = new SeagateDiskFilter();        List<Computer> amdList = amdFilter.execute(computerList);        List<Computer> interList = interFilter.execute(computerList);        List<Computer> seagateList = seagateFilter.execute(computerList);        System.out.println("AMD:");        print(amdList);        System.out.println("INTER");        print(interList);        System.out.println("SEAGATE:");        print(seagateList);    }    public static void print(List<Computer> computerList) {        for (Computer computer:computerList) {            computer.show();        }    }}
最终输出为:
AMD:computer cpu = AMD, disk = SEAGATE, memory = KINGSTONcomputer cpu = AMD, disk = TOSHIBA, memory = HPINTERcomputer cpu = INTER, disk = WG, memory = GEILcomputer cpu = INTER, disk = SEAGATE, memory = KINGSTONSEAGATE:computer cpu = INTER, disk = SEAGATE, memory = KINGSTONcomputer cpu = AMD, disk = SEAGATE, memory = KINGSTON

最终我们可以有一个过滤器聚合类进行多聚合器的管理,有FilterChain类:

public class FilterChain {    private List<Filter> filterList = Lists.newArrayList();    public void add(Filter filter) {        filterList.add(filter);    }    public List<Computer> execute(List<Computer> computerList) {        List<Computer> resultList = computerList;        for (Filter filter:filterList) {            resultList = filter.execute(resultList);        }        return resultList;    }}
client类中代码为:
        System.out.println("CHAIN:");        FilterChain chain = new FilterChain();        chain.add(new AMDCpuFilter());        chain.add(new SeagateDiskFilter());        List<Computer> chainList = chain.execute(computerList);        print(chainList);
最终结果为:

CHAIN:  computer cpu = AMD, disk = SEAGATE, memory = KINGSTON
